Output 037580803c40bc925d23648ea4ea590002b955b248a137ae0821d05a8b2a26aa:90

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d92626e7ad331437eea34b0ce87b42da61df3b344924ef718d88381d9c6661f
address
bc1p0kfxymn66vc5xlh2xjcvapa59knpmuangjfyaaccmzpcrkwxvc0sym7hup
transaction
037580803c40bc925d23648ea4ea590002b955b248a137ae0821d05a8b2a26aa
spent
true